Microsoft Office InfoPath 2007 の活用術:あなたのキャリアを加速させるフォーム作成の可能性
Microsoft Office InfoPath 2007 の活用術:あなたのキャリアを加速させるフォーム作成の可能性
この記事では、Microsoft Office InfoPath 2007の利用価値を見出し、あなたのキャリアアップに繋げるための具体的な方法を解説します。フォーム作成の選択肢は多岐にわたりますが、InfoPathならではのメリットを理解し、自身のスキルと経験を最大限に活かせるようにしましょう。
私のパソコンにはMicrosoft Office InfoPath 2007というマイクロソフト製Officeソフトがインストールされています。
私は、全く利用していません。
データを入力するためのフォームを作るために利用されるソフトというのは理解できますが、
どのようなシーンでこのソフトは活躍させることができるのでしょうか?
というのも、利用価値がわからないので利用しないのです。
理由としてはフォームを作りたければ、プログラミング言語では比較的理解しやすいVisual Basic 2010 Expressでもある程度高度なフォームを作ることもできるし、エクセルでも簡易なフォームをVBAで作れるし、アクセスでもVB2010同様ある程度、高度なフォームを作ろうと思えばつくることができます。
特に私の主観的な感想なのですが、フォームを作りたい場合、Visual Basic 2010などで作ったほうが、アプリケーション然としたインターフェイスにすることができるし、さらに、豊富なプロパティやメソッドによりに、いろいろな制御を掛けたい場合、便利にアプリを作成できるような気がします。
Office InfoPathで、フォームを作る具体的なメリットというのはどこにあるものなでしょうか?
わかりずらい質問で失礼します。
ご存知の方、教えていただけますでしょうか。よろしくお願いいたします。
InfoPathの基本と、その潜在能力
Microsoft Office InfoPath 2007は、XMLベースのデータ入力フォームを作成するためのソフトウェアです。一見すると、ExcelやAccess、あるいはVB.NETのようなプログラミング言語と比較して、その優位性が見えにくいかもしれません。しかし、InfoPathには、他のツールでは実現しにくい、独自の強みがあります。それは、
- データの構造化と標準化
- ワークフローとの連携
- 多様なデータソースへの対応
といった点です。これらの特徴を理解し、適切なシーンで活用することで、あなたの業務効率を格段に向上させ、キャリアアップにも繋げることが可能です。
InfoPathのメリットを深掘り:なぜ今、InfoPathなのか?
InfoPathの利用価値を理解するためには、まず、他のフォーム作成ツールとの違いを明確にすることが重要です。
1. データの構造化と標準化
InfoPathは、XML(Extensible Markup Language)をベースに設計されています。XMLは、データの構造を定義し、データの標準化を容易にするための言語です。InfoPathでフォームを作成すると、入力されたデータはXML形式で保存されます。これにより、データの整合性が保たれ、他のシステムとの連携がスムーズになります。
例えば、企業の顧客情報を管理するフォームを作成する場合を考えてみましょう。Excelでフォームを作成すると、入力規則の設定はできますが、データの構造を厳密に定義することは難しいです。一方、InfoPathでは、各入力項目のデータ型(テキスト、数値、日付など)や必須項目、入力規則などを細かく設定できます。これにより、入力ミスを減らし、データの品質を向上させることができます。
2. ワークフローとの連携
InfoPathは、Microsoft SharePointとの連携に優れています。SharePointは、チームでの情報共有やドキュメント管理、ワークフローの自動化を支援するプラットフォームです。InfoPathで作成したフォームをSharePointに公開することで、
- 承認ワークフロー
- ステータス管理
- 通知機能
などを簡単に実装できます。これにより、業務プロセスを効率化し、人的ミスを減らすことが可能です。
例えば、休暇申請フォームをInfoPathで作成し、SharePointのワークフローと連携させることができます。申請者はInfoPathフォームに入力し、上長に承認を依頼します。承認状況はSharePoint上で管理され、申請者と承認者にメールで通知されます。このようなワークフローを構築することで、紙ベースの申請書やメールのやり取りを削減し、業務の効率化を図ることができます。
3. 多様なデータソースへの対応
InfoPathは、
- SQL Server
- Oracle
- Webサービス
など、様々なデータソースに接続できます。これにより、既存のデータベースやシステムからデータを取得し、フォームに入力したり、フォームに入力されたデータをデータベースに保存したりすることができます。データの統合や、既存システムとの連携を容易にするというメリットがあります。
例えば、顧客管理システムと連携した見積もりフォームを作成する場合を考えてみましょう。InfoPathでフォームを作成し、顧客情報を顧客管理システムから取得してフォームに表示することができます。見積もり金額を入力すると、そのデータが顧客管理システムに保存されます。このような連携により、情報の二重入力や転記ミスを減らし、業務の正確性を向上させることができます。
InfoPathの具体的な活用シーン
InfoPathは、様々な業務シーンで活用できます。以下に、具体的な活用例をいくつか紹介します。
1. 業務報告フォーム
日報、週報、月報などの業務報告フォームをInfoPathで作成することで、報告内容の標準化、進捗状況の可視化、データ分析の効率化を図ることができます。例えば、営業担当者が顧客訪問報告フォームに入力し、そのデータを集計することで、営業活動のパフォーマンスを分析し、改善策を検討することができます。
2. 申請・承認フォーム
休暇申請、経費精算、備品購入申請などの申請・承認フォームをInfoPathで作成し、SharePointのワークフローと連携させることで、申請・承認プロセスを効率化することができます。例えば、経費精算フォームに入力されたデータは、上長の承認を得て、会計システムに連携されます。これにより、経理処理の効率化と、不正の防止に繋がります。
3. アンケート・調査フォーム
顧客満足度調査、従業員満足度調査などのアンケート・調査フォームをInfoPathで作成することで、回答データの収集、分析、レポート作成を効率的に行うことができます。例えば、顧客満足度調査フォームを作成し、Webサイトやメールで配布することで、顧客からのフィードバックを収集し、サービス改善に役立てることができます。
4. データ入力フォーム
製品情報、顧客情報、在庫情報などのデータ入力フォームをInfoPathで作成することで、データの入力、管理、検索を効率的に行うことができます。例えば、製品情報フォームを作成し、製品の画像や説明文を登録することで、製品カタログの作成や、Webサイトへの情報掲載を容易にすることができます。
InfoPathを使い始めるためのステップ
InfoPathを使い始めるには、以下のステップに従って進めてください。
1. InfoPathのインストール
InfoPathは、Microsoft Officeスイートに含まれています。お使いのOfficeのバージョンによっては、InfoPathがインストールされていない場合があります。その場合は、Microsoftの公式サイトからInfoPathをダウンロードし、インストールしてください。
2. フォームの設計
InfoPathを起動し、新しいフォームを作成します。フォームの設計画面で、入力項目(テキストボックス、ドロップダウンリスト、チェックボックスなど)を追加し、レイアウトを調整します。データの構造を意識し、必要な入力規則を設定しましょう。
3. データソースの設定
フォームに入力されたデータを保存するためのデータソースを設定します。データソースは、XMLファイル、SharePointリスト、データベースなど、様々なものがあります。SharePointと連携する場合は、SharePointサイトのURLと、リスト名などを設定します。
4. フォームの公開
フォームをSharePointに公開したり、Webサイトに埋め込んだりすることができます。SharePointに公開する場合は、SharePointサイトにフォームをアップロードし、テンプレートとして設定します。Webサイトに埋め込む場合は、フォームをHTML形式でエクスポートし、Webサイトのソースコードに埋め込みます。
5. フォームのテストと運用
フォームが完成したら、実際に使用してテストを行い、問題がないか確認します。問題があれば、フォームを修正し、再度テストを行います。フォームの運用を開始したら、定期的にデータを分析し、改善点を見つけ、フォームを更新しましょう。
InfoPath学習のヒント:スキルアップのための情報源
InfoPathのスキルを向上させるためには、以下の情報源を活用しましょう。
1. Microsoftの公式ドキュメント
Microsoftの公式サイトには、InfoPathに関する詳細なドキュメントやチュートリアルが公開されています。基本的な操作方法から、高度な機能の使い方まで、幅広く学ぶことができます。
2. オンライン学習サイト
UdemyやLinkedIn Learningなどのオンライン学習サイトでは、InfoPathに関するコースが提供されています。動画形式で、実践的なスキルを学ぶことができます。
3. 書籍
InfoPathに関する書籍も多数出版されています。書籍では、体系的にInfoPathの機能を学ぶことができます。初心者向けの入門書から、上級者向けの専門書まで、レベルに合わせて選ぶことができます。
4. コミュニティフォーラム
Microsoftのコミュニティフォーラムや、IT系のオンラインフォーラムでは、InfoPathに関する質問や回答が活発に行われています。他のユーザーの質問や回答を参考にすることで、自分のスキルを向上させることができます。
InfoPath以外の選択肢:他のフォーム作成ツールとの比較
InfoPath以外にも、フォーム作成に利用できるツールは多数存在します。それぞれのツールの特徴を理解し、自分のニーズに最適なツールを選択することが重要です。
1. Excel
Excelは、簡易的なフォームを作成するのに適しています。VBA(Visual Basic for Applications)を使用することで、フォームのカスタマイズも可能です。ただし、データの構造化やワークフローとの連携には、限界があります。
2. Access
Accessは、データベースと連携したフォームを作成するのに適しています。データの入力、管理、検索、レポート作成など、幅広い機能を提供しています。ただし、Accessは、SharePointとの連携には、別途連携設定が必要になります。
3. Visual Basic .NET
Visual Basic .NETは、高度なフォームを作成するためのプログラミング言語です。アプリケーション然としたインターフェイスを作成でき、豊富なプロパティやメソッドにより、様々な制御を掛けることができます。ただし、プログラミングスキルが必要になります。
4. Google Forms
Google Formsは、オンラインでアンケートや調査フォームを簡単に作成できるツールです。無料で利用でき、Googleスプレッドシートとの連携も可能です。ただし、データの構造化や高度なカスタマイズには、限界があります。
5. Microsoft Forms
Microsoft Formsは、オンラインでアンケートやクイズを作成できるツールです。Microsoft 365のユーザーは、無料で利用できます。Excelとの連携も可能です。ただし、InfoPathほどの高度な機能はありません。
キャリアアップに繋げるためのInfoPath活用戦略
InfoPathのスキルを習得し、活用することで、あなたのキャリアアップに繋げることが可能です。以下に、具体的な戦略をいくつか紹介します。
1. 業務効率化への貢献
InfoPathを活用して、業務効率化に貢献しましょう。例えば、
- ペーパーレス化の推進
- 業務プロセスの自動化
- データ入力の効率化
など、具体的な成果を出すことで、あなたの評価を高めることができます。
2. スキルアップと資格取得
InfoPathのスキルを向上させるために、積極的に学習し、資格取得を目指しましょう。Microsoftには、SharePointやOffice関連の資格が多数あります。資格取得は、あなたのスキルを証明し、キャリアアップに繋がる有効な手段です。
3. 社内での情報発信
InfoPathに関する知識やスキルを、社内で積極的に発信しましょう。例えば、
- InfoPathに関するセミナーの開催
- InfoPathの活用事例の紹介
- 社内ヘルプデスクでのサポート
など、他の社員のスキルアップを支援することで、あなたのリーダーシップを発揮し、社内での存在感を高めることができます。
4. 副業やフリーランスとしての活動
InfoPathのスキルを活かして、副業やフリーランスとして活動することも可能です。企業の業務効率化や、Webサイトのフォーム作成など、様々な案件があります。あなたのスキルと経験を活かして、収入アップを目指しましょう。
もっとパーソナルなアドバイスが必要なあなたへ
この記事では一般的な解決策を提示しましたが、あなたの悩みは唯一無二です。
AIキャリアパートナー「あかりちゃん」が、LINEであなたの悩みをリアルタイムに聞き、具体的な求人探しまでサポートします。
無理な勧誘は一切ありません。まずは話を聞いてもらうだけでも、心が軽くなるはずです。
まとめ:InfoPathを使いこなして、未来のキャリアを切り開こう
Microsoft Office InfoPath 2007は、XMLベースのデータ入力フォームを作成するための強力なツールです。データの構造化、ワークフローとの連携、多様なデータソースへの対応など、他のツールにはないメリットがあります。InfoPathのスキルを習得し、活用することで、業務効率化、キャリアアップ、副業など、様々な可能性を広げることができます。この記事で紹介した情報を参考に、InfoPathを使いこなし、あなたの未来のキャリアを切り開いてください。